Thanks in advance for your advice/opinions.Purchase: $136,000 - Jan 2021Current Loan Balance: $126,585 30-yr fixed Mortgage (3.875%): $979 PITILTR Monthly Rent: $1595/mo Cash-Flow: $1595 (rent) - $979 (PITI) - $200/mo (CapEx/PM/Repair/Vacancy/Contingency) = $335/moThis leaves me with an approximate RoI: 9% and RoE: 4%Estimated Current Market Price (Dec 2023): $230-240,000Estimated Post-Sale Equity: $ 90,000 - 100,000Key assumptions:- The area the current property is in is not suitable for transition to MTR/STR strategy to boost current cash-flow.- I do not live in the KCMO area and do not have the option to house hack/owner occupy any new purchase.- With current investment property HELOC rates in the 10-15% range, I do not see this as a viable option currently to access my equity position.- My 15 year goal (currently in year 3) is to replace my current income with stable passive real estate cash-flow and retire.

Delaware Statutory Trusts are suitable for real estate investors seeking to diversify their holdings and achieve tax-deferred growth, while Deferred Sales Trusts are more versatile — allowing sellers of appreciated assets to defer taxes while maintaining control over their investments.
